NIU's Haunted Physics Lab Reappears for Seventh Year as part of Spooky Science Saturday October 24

students touching electrostatic machineNorthern Illinois University and its Department of Physics and Chemistry invite you to join us for a fun afternoon of exploring spooky science.

The seventh annual Haunted Physics Laboratory will be located on the lower level of Faraday Hall on the DeKalb campus of Northern Illinois University and open to families from 1 p.m. until 5 p.m. on Saturday, October 24.

The Haunted Physics Lab takes over nearly the entire lower level of Faraday Hall with over 60 hands-on science demonstrations. Come check out the science behind the mysterious.

The event is free to families and free parking is available across Normal Road in the parking garage.

Those wishing to bring a group of 15 or more should contact Pati Sievert for instructions. We like to schedule the groups separately to allow families to move freely through the demonstrations.

The event has been well received in the past with a 100 percent approval rating from children and parents alike when we survey participants.
